Wehmeier, 1995:171 Treasure hunt game is a game which attempts to find hidden articles by means of a series of clues. http:www.thefreedictionary.comtreasure+hunt There are many different types of treasure hunt game which can have one or more players who try to find hidden articles, locations or places by using a series of clues. They is a fictional activity; treasure hunting can also be a real life activity. Treasure hunt games may be an indoor or outdoor activity. Outdoor they can be played in a garden or the treasure could be located anywhere around the world. A puzzle hunt is a typical treasure hunt game involving clues. Sometimes treasure hunt may not have clues because of the age of the children. Treasure hunt is sometimes organized by parents as a game to be played at children’s parties. 20 This could be in a range of formats; just searching for items, following clues as a group or splitting into team to race to a prize. http:en.wikipedia.orgwikiArmchair treasure hunt. This is a example of treasure hunt games: Material needed: -paper -markers -candy or a small prize appropriate for the children’s age 1 Create a treasure map that will lead the children to different clues. Write out messages or take the pictures leading to hidden treasure somewhere in your yard or house. For example a clue could be “This is where the birds like to get clean”. This clue would then lead them to a birdbath. 2 At the start of the game, hand the leader usually the birthday child a map. Each of the children then guesses the answer to a riddle and then all the children run to wherever the clue leads them until they find another clue. 3 At the end of several hidden areas that contain clues, have a small prize or bag of candy waiting as an end to the treasure hunt. http:wiki.answers.comQWhat are some good treasure hunt clues for a 3 year oldsrc-ansTT
